ABS (Acrylonitrile Butadiene Styrene)
ABS is a frequently used thermoplastic in food sealers and small appliance bodies, including the housing of the Caterlite vacuum pack machine 300mm.
Properties: ABS offers high impact resistance, moderate abrasion resistance, and maintains dimensional stability over a wide temperature range (typically -20°C to +80°C).
Pros:
– Lightweight, reducing shipping and handling costs.
– Cost-effective in large-scale manufacturing.
– Electrically insulating, minimizing hazards in food environments.
Cons:
– Moderate temperature and chemical resistance (not suitable for extreme heat, acids, or solvents).
– Susceptible to UV-induced degradation if not UV-stabilized.
Application Impact: Ideal for external housings or cover components in non-corrosive, food-safe environments.
International B2B Considerations: ABS meets many food safety standards, but buyers should ensure compliance with local materials regulations (e.g., EU Food Contact, FDA, or similar in African and Middle Eastern markets). Note that UV exposure can be significant in equatorial or desert climates; UV-protected grades are preferable.
Stainless Steel (304/430)
Stainless steel is widely used in parts that directly contact food or require high corrosion resistance.
Properties: Type 304 offers excellent corrosion resistance, hygiene, and heat tolerance (continuous up to ~500°C), while 430 offers moderate corrosion resistance at a lower cost.
Pros:
– Non-reactive and easy to clean, crucial for meeting HACCP and local sanitary codes in the EU and elsewhere.
– High mechanical strength and excellent longevity, even in humid or saline environments.
Cons:
– Higher material and fabrication cost compared to plastics.
– Prone to surface scratching, which can harbor contaminants if not properly maintained.
Application Impact: Common for vacuum chamber linings, sealing bars, or critical fasteners. Enables safe, prolonged contact with moist or acidic foods.
International B2B Considerations: Stainless steel is recognized globally and required by many national regulations (DIN, ASTM standards). In Africa and South America, local environmental conditions (humidity, food acidity) make high-grade stainless essential. Stainless 304 is standard in Europe, whereas 430 may be used in less demanding applications.
Aluminum
Aluminum components are sometimes used for internal structural elements or in covers where reduced weight is desired.
Properties: Good strength-to-weight ratio, moderate corrosion resistance (improved with anodizing), and excellent thermal conductivity.
Pros:
– Lightweight, making machines easier to transport and install.
– Relatively low cost for molds and casting in medium-volume production.
– Non-magnetic and resistant to many food acids.
Cons:
– Susceptible to corrosion without protective coating, especially in regions with high salinity or humidity.
– Softer than stainless steel—can deform or scratch under load.
Application Impact: Suitable for structural frames or internal supports not in direct food contact.
International B2B Considerations: Anodized finishes are recommended for the Middle East and coastal Africa to prevent corrosion. Aluminum needs to meet food-contact standards (e.g., EU Regulation 1935/2004) if used in contact with food.
High-Density Polyethylene (HDPE)
HDPE is a standard in food processing for trays, gaskets, and vacuum bag material.
Properties: Excellent chemical resistance, no taste or odor transfer, and functional within -50°C to +80°C.
Pros:
– Highly resistant to most chemicals, which is advantageous for buyers dealing with diverse food products.
– Lightweight and cost-effective, supporting efficient export to regions with high import duties or logistics costs (such as landlocked African countries).
Cons:
– Lower heat resistance—not suitable for high-temperature components or direct hot sealing elements.
– Can scratch, potentially creating microbial harborage points.
Application Impact: Ideal for washable, replaceable parts such as drip trays or bag supports.
International B2B Considerations: HDPE grades should be certified for food contact and meet relevant regional or international regulations. It’s important for buyers in South America and Africa to verify local standards and acceptability for use in food-processing environments.

Essential Technical Properties and Trade Terminology for caterlite vacuum pack machine 300mm
Key Technical Specifications: What International Buyers Need to Know
Selecting the right vacuum packing solution is crucial for foodservice, catering, and food production operations. To ensure your procurement meets operational goals and compliance requirements, it’s essential to understand the Caterlite 300mm vacuum pack machine’s core technical properties and how they impact real-world business scenarios.
1. Sealing Width (300mm):
The machine’s maximum sealing length is 300mm, meaning bags up to 30cm wide can be securely sealed. This capability accommodates a broad range of packaging sizes suited for portioning meats, vegetables, or bulk goods. For B2B buyers, this versatility streamlines inventory and operational flexibility, whether serving local restaurants in Nigeria or processing export-ready products in Italy.
2. Vacuum Capacity (9L/min) and Pressure (-0.75 bar):
Vacuum capacity measures how much air (in liters per minute) the machine can extract, directly influencing processing speed. The Caterlite’s 9L/min rating ensures fast cycling for small-batch operations, while a strong vacuum pressure of -0.75 bar aids in preserving product freshness and extending shelf life. Businesses benefit from reduced spoilage and fewer supply chain losses—a key advantage in warmer climates or export logistics.
3. Construction and Material (ABS Housing):
The use of ABS (Acrylonitrile Butadiene Styrene) makes the case both lightweight (1.79kg) and durable, facilitating easy transport and straightforward maintenance. For buyers in regions with limited technical support, such as remote parts of Africa or South America, robust construction minimizes downtime and replacement costs.
4. Power Supply (Single Phase, 110W):
Operating on single-phase power, the machine can be used in standard electrical setups found in most commercial kitchens globally. At 110 watts, it requires modest energy input, translating to lower operational costs—important for regions with variable electricity infrastructure or high utility prices.
5. Compliance and Certification (CE Marked):
CE certification indicates conformity with European health, safety, and environmental standards. For importers in the Middle East, Africa, or Europe, this ensures easier cross-border acceptance and minimizes regulatory hurdles, supporting seamless importation and market entry.
6. Dimensions (86H x 357W x 148D mm):
Compact external dimensions make the unit suitable for smaller kitchens or environments with limited counter space, a valuable asset for urban foodservice or mobile catering operations.
Trade Terms and Jargon Demystified
Understanding standard B2B trade terminology accelerates procurement, negotiation, and after-sales processes, especially for companies operating internationally.
1. MOQ (Minimum Order Quantity):
Defines the smallest order size a supplier will accept. When negotiating with distributors or manufacturers, clarify the MOQ to optimize price-per-unit and manage inventory levels, particularly in markets where capital investment is cautious.
2. RFQ (Request for Quotation):
A formal inquiry sent to suppliers requesting price and specification details for a product. For buyers, submitting precise RFQs speeds up sourcing and allows effective comparison, crucial when vetting international suppliers for vacuum pack machines with varying specifications.
3. OEM (Original Equipment Manufacturer):
Denotes products made by one company (the OEM) for branding and sale by another. In the vacuum pack machine sector, purchasing OEM can enable bespoke features or labeling, supporting differentiation in crowded markets or compliance with local branding requirements.
4. Incoterms (International Commercial Terms):
A globally recognized set of shipping and delivery terms (like FOB, CIF, DDP), Incoterms define responsibilities and risks between buyer and seller. Choosing the right Incoterm impacts total cost, customs handling, and delivery timing—critical for African or South American importers navigating long shipping routes.
5. Lead Time:
The period between order placement and delivery. Knowing supplier lead times helps B2B buyers synchronize procurement with production schedules and manage cash flow, especially in regions with unpredictable logistics.
6. After-sales Support:
Refers to the supplier’s ongoing service and technical assistance after purchase. For buyers in geographically diverse or remote areas, robust after-sales support ensures machine uptime and local compliance, reducing operational risks associated with imported equipment.
